About D'vine Restaurant & Social Bar

D'vine Restaurant & Social Bar: Your City Centre Destination

Looking for a relaxed yet refined dining experience in York? D'vine Restaurant & Social Bar offers gourmet stone-baked pizzas and other delicious upmarket pub fare in a stylish setting. Complete with a full bar serving everything from beer and wine to expertly crafted cocktails, D'vine provides a welcoming atmosphere for lunch, dinner, or a casual drink.

Dining & Services

D'vine Restaurant & Social Bar is confirmed to serve Lunch and Dinner. Alongside the delicious food, you can enjoy a range of beverages including Beer, Wine, Coffee, and Cocktails, finishing off with a delightful Dessert. Vegetarian options are also available.
